The day of the week displayed in Pr 6.18 is zero unless Pr 0.24 is set to
1, 2 or 3.
To adjust the date/time, set Pr 0.24 to 5. Enter date/time in Pr 0.22 and
Pr 0.23. The date/time will be written to the internal real time clock and
any Solutions Module installed that supports real time clock functions.
The drive date and time (Pr 0.22 and Pr 0.23) are used for the date/times
associated with the trip log (Pr 10.41 to Pr 10.60) and timer functions
(Pr 0.52 to Pr 0.58).
If Pr 0.24 is changed, then a reset must be initiated for the change to
take place, otherwise the originally selected clock will be used for the trip
log and timer functions.
If Pr 0.24 is changed and a reset is initiated then the trip log times are
cleared and the repeat period for the timers (Pr 0.56) set to zero,
disabling the timers.

6.2.12 Low load
The low load detection function is enabled if Pr 0.26 is set to a non zero
value. It is activated when the load (Pr 4.20) falls below the value set in
Pr 0.26, if the frequency/speed is above the value set in Pr 0.27 and the
motor is not accelerating or decelerating i.e. "At Speed" parameter
(Pr 10.06) is set to one. When activated, a 'Load' warning message is
displayed if Pr 0.28 is set to zero, otherwise a 'Load' drive trip is initiated.
When low load is detected, Pr 10.61 changes to On (1).

Open-loop
When the drive is enabled with Pr 0.33 = 0, the output frequency starts at
zero and ramps to the required reference. When the drive is enabled
when Pr 0.33 has a non-zero value, the drive performs a start-up test to
determine the motor speed and then sets the initial output frequency to
the synchronous frequency of the motor. Restrictions may be placed on
the frequencies detected by the drive as follows:
RFC
When the drive is enabled with this bit at zero, the post ramp reference
(Pr 2.01) starts at zero and ramps to the required reference. When the
drive is enabled with this bit at one the post ramp reference is set to the
motor speed.
If catch a spinning motor is not required, this parameter should be set to
zero as this avoids unwanted movement of the motor shaft when zero
speed is required. With larger motors it may be necessary to increase
Pr 5.40 Spin Start Boost from its default value of 1.0 for the drive to
successfully detect the motor speed.
